High ratings for Pres. Duterte : ‘NOT surprising’- Panelo




It was expected and not surprising that President Rodrigo Roa Duterte has the continuing trust of Filipinos to their Chief Executive.

Employees working closely with the Chief Executive can attest the works he clocks in, day in and day out that has translated to being the most trusted government official based on the latest survey released by Pulse Asia, and presidential spokesman and presidential legal counsel Atty.Salvador Panelo said it is “not surprising.”

Panelo also said Duterte’s consistent high approval and trust ratings are proof of the people’s confidence in him “despite the criticisms thrown at him by his detractors.”
“Not surprising. It keeps on increasing, simply because the President is a very transparent leader,” Panelo said.
“His political will shows in every measure or step he has undertaken. It shows how sincere he is, and the people are satisfied with his method of governance,” he added.
The President has an 85 percent approval and trust rating, miles ahead of Vice President Leni Robredo (55 percent)based on the latest Pulse Asia survey. 
In the same poll, Senate President Vicente Sotto III got 77 percent, former House Speaker Gloria Macapagal-Arroyo had 22 percent, and Supreme Court Chief Justice Lucas Bersamin garnered 41 percent.
“People keep on expressing their support to awaken the critics and the detractors from their slumber,” Panelo said.
“All the criticisms against this President relative to drugs vis-à-vis the West Philippine Sea and other issues of national interest are all wrong – no basis,” he added.
Panelo is so assured that he said the President will maintain his high ratings, until his last day in office in 2022.
“For every issue that is thrown at him with such negative force, the detractors and the opposition keep saying the ratings will go down,” Panelo said.
“But the more they say that, the more it goes up. If that is not a powerful language to them, I don’t know what is not,” he asserted.
